The walk-in shower has become the default request in most 2026 bathroom remodels, particularly in primary bathrooms - it reads as more modern, opens up the room visually, and suits an aging-in-place mindset many homeowners are thinking about even if they're not ready to say so directly.
The tub isn't gone, though: homeowners with young children, or those specifically planning to sell within a few years, are often advised to keep at least one tub in the home, since some buyers still filter listings by tub availability.
